Other than teeth I think the green daylily is the latest hunt in Tet daylilies. There have been green dips for a number of years so I think the Green One will be a lot easier to produce than the Blue, which I dont think anyone is close to a real Blue yet. The closest thing I have seen to Green Tets have been in Larry Grace's greenhouse, and he is working hard toward a true green that will hold its color in the sun.
